SDL_asin - Man Page

Compute the arc sine of x.

Synopsis

#include <SDL3/SDL_stdinc.h>

double SDL_asin(double x);

Description

The definition of y = asin(x) is x = sin(y).

Domain: -1 <= x <= 1

Range: -Pi/2 <= y <= Pi/2

This function operates on double-precision floating point values, use SDL_asinf for single-precision floats.

This function may use a different approximation across different versions, platforms and configurations. i.e, it can return a different value given the same input on different machines or operating systems, or if SDL is updated.

Function Parameters

x

floating point value.

Return Value

Returns arc sine of x, in radians.

Thread Safety

It is safe to call this function from any thread.

Availability

This function is available since SDL 3.2.0.
